Part 3: Produce And Publish

‘Produce and publish’ is a stage where your book comes off the Microsoft word document or google Docs and comes to life. At this point, you have committed, prepped, drafted, and revised, and now you’re ready to publish your book. In this stage, your book gets typeset, edited, and formatted into pages with margins by experts to look like actual book pages. You also get time to plan your launching and marketing and set up and schedule your preorders. This is where your work starts to pay off, but at the same time, it’s also scary because there is no turning back. You are done revising and fixing, and it’s time to put your book out there for the world to see.
